How To Make Cabbage and Eggs

Start by slicing up about 1/4 of a head of green cabbage. This will make about 2 cups of raw cabbage.

Heat a frying pan to high on the stovetop. Drizzle in olive oil and add cabbage. Once the oil starts sizzling, turn the heat down to medium high and stir the cabbage.

Cook the cabbage until it is tender, about 7 minutes. While cooking, continue to stir it every minute or so.

Now it’s time to add the seasonings. Pour in soy sauce (or add salt). Sprinkle in pepper and garlic powder. Stir to incorporate seasonings.

Next add the eggs, however many you want in the dish. Mix the eggs in with the cabbage and continue stirring while the eggs cook. After about a minute, the eggs will be set.

Use a spatula to move cabbage and eggs to a serving plate.

Cooking Tips

  • Length of cooking time for cabbage will depend on amount and size of pieces of chopped cabbage. Average cooking time is 7 minutes.
  • You can use soy sauce or salt in this recipe
  • Feel free to use any seasonings you enjoy on vegetables

How Cook Fluffy Eggs in a Pan

If you prefer your scrambled eggs more fluffy, you’ll need to add some water. Before dropping the eggs into the pan, crack them into a separate bowl. Whisk them up with about a Tablespoon of water per egg. Once the water has been incorporated, add eggs to skillet and cook with the rest of the ingredients.

Cabbage and Eggs

You'll love this recipe for Cabbage and Eggs that makes an easy, delicious lunch. So healthy and full of flavor!
Prep Time5 minutes
Cook Time10 minutes
Total Time15 minutes
Course: Lunch
Keyword: Cabbage and Eggs
Cooking Method: Stovetop
Servings: 2 servings
Calories: 151kcal

Recipe Video

Ingredients

  • 1 tsp olive oil or any vegetable oil
  • 2 cups chopped cabbage
  • 4 eggs
  • 1 tsp soy sauce
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/4 tsp pepper

Instructions

  • Start by slicing up about 1/4 of a head of green cabbage.
  • Heat a frying pan to high on the stovetop. Drizzle in olive oil and add cabbage. Once the oil starts sizzling, turn the heat down to medium high and stir the cabbage.
  • Cook the cabbage until it is tender, about 7 minutes. While cooking, continue to stir it every minute or so.
  • Now it's time to add the seasonings. Pour in soy sauce (or add salt). Sprinkle in pepper and garlic powder. Stir to incorporate seasonings.
  • Next add the eggs, however many you want in the dish. Mix the eggs in with the cabbage and continue stirring while the eggs cook. After about a minute, the eggs will be set.
  • Use a spatula to move cabbage and eggs to a serving plate.

Notes

  • Length of cooking time for cabbage will depend on amount and size of pieces of chopped cabbage. Average cooking time is 7 minutes.
  • You can use soy sauce or salt in this recipe
  • Feel free to use any seasonings you enjoy on vegetables
